Just installed two HS200 switches today and discovered Kasa has a max wifi password limitation of 30 characters. :( When typing the password the entry just stops at 30. This seems like an arbitrary limit coded by the developer and needs to be increased as WPA2 passwords can be up to 63 characters. Since my password is >30 I'm unable to configure the switches to connect to my network. I confirmed I can connect with shorter passwords by setting up a guest network with a

Hello,

I ran through the setup again and discovered when choosing a network from the list of available networks, the app limits the password field to 30 characters. If, however, manual entry is chosen and the SSID and password are entered via that option, the password field WILL accept greater than 30 characters. This is Kasa version 1.7.4, build 405.

a workaround
2017-05-16 17:00:37
Same problem here, but I did worked around the problem by not setting the wifi credentials through the mobile app but from a python script.

if you're command line skilled, this is what I did :
[*]opened a temporary guest network on my router, with a password "less than 30 chars"
[*]registered the plug through the Kasa app on this guest network, retrieved the IP assigned to the plug via my router
[*]went to https://github.com/softScheck/tplink-smartplug - btw, they have a nice analysis on the solution security
[*]switched from my computer to the guest network
[*]launched the tplink-smartplug.py with the {"netif":{"set_stainfo":{"ssid"... command
Worked like charm : the 30 chars password limitation is only in the mobile app, not on the device itself.
